All You Need To Know About Healthcare Attorneys

Gregory McKay November 1, 2023
Healthcare Attorneys

Health law is a complicated field that governs the healthcare business. This legal practice advises and guides hospitals, nursing homes, long-term care facilities, and other healthcare providers on applicable rules. Its guidelines aim to ensure that patient’s health issues are addressed effectively, and their rights are protected.

A healthcare attorney is a lawyer who focuses on legal matters involving the medical field. These attorneys can represent patients, doctors, and medical facilities. However, health system antitrust lawyers are essential in ensuring fair competition and compliance with antitrust laws within the healthcare industry. Here’s what you should know about healthcare lawyers:

What Kind Of Experience Do Healthcare Attorneys Have?

Healthcare attorneys often begin their study with a bachelor’s degree at the undergraduate level. They usually continue their study by obtaining a master’s degree in law.

An individual must pass the LSAT exam to be admitted to law school. After completing law school, a person must pass the bar test to practice as a healthcare attorney. In theory, an individual can take the bar exam and become licensed without attending law school. However, this is extremely uncommon, and only a few states permit it at all.

Before concentrating on healthcare law, most lawyers get experience in the subject. This usually entails working for another established legal practice specializing in healthcare law. As a result, most healthcare attorneys have a wealth of expertise, which helps ensure that they can provide the best services to your company.

Who Requires The Services Of A Healthcare Attorney?

If you run a healthcare firm, you will need an attorney to protect your organization in the event of a lawsuit. They can, however, do more than merely represent your organization in court. They may assist you in ensuring that your practice always conforms with local public health laws.

While you will require one if you run a healthcare business, the precise type of healthcare attorney you will need depends on your practice. However, choosing a professional attorney for your company is always critical. Here are some of the reasons why you’ll need a qualified and experienced medical attorney for different types of practices:

Hospitals And Clinics Healthcare Attorneys

Some healthcare attorneys specialize in services for clinics and hospitals. Because of the enormous number of patients, these lawyers will be incredibly competent in dealing with malpractice cases, which are more likely to develop in these settings. Furthermore, the disorders addressed in these settings are frequently severe, increasing your likelihood of dealing with a lawsuit.

Having access to professional representation from a healthcare attorney is even more crucial if you own an urgent care clinic or hospital. This is because you will be seeing many patients, and numerous doctors will usually work at the office or hospital. In many circumstances, a large medical center will employ dozens of doctors.

Healthcare Lawyers For Doctors’ Offices

If you are a doctor with a private practice, you should contact a healthcare attorney to identify the best practices for starting and running your practice. Not only that, but you should hire a healthcare attorney to represent you in court if you are ever sued. This will assist you in minimizing your losses. Here are a few examples of how these attorneys can help you avoid losses:

They can defend your practice in court, perhaps saving you much money. They can assist you in ensuring that you comply with all local requirements, which will lessen the likelihood of your practice being viewed as irresponsible. This significantly reduces the possibility of your organization being sued.

A healthcare attorney can assist you in developing policies that will limit your risks of being sued. They can advise you on malpractice insurance policies that will provide you with the finest coverage for your practice.

Long-Term Care Facility Attorneys

Long-term care institutions that are facing a lawsuit can be represented by healthcare attorneys, who can assist these facilities in complying with all requirements and making efforts to lessen their risks of facing a lawsuit. Long-term care institutions will almost always have access to a team of lawyers.

Bottom Line

Healthcare attorneys play a critical role in the healthcare business, offering critical legal assistance and experience as the landscape of healthcare legislation and compliance evolves. They protect healthcare practitioners, patients, and organizations by addressing legal issues properly and ethically. Their responsibility in maintaining the quality of healthcare services and integrity for the benefit of all stakeholders remains critical.
